Cynthia Welsh recently joined the Meyerson Law Firm after over 16 years as a solo practitioner in Palmetto, Georgia. The primary focus of her practice is estate planning, trust and complex estate planning, and Medicaid and disability planning.
Cynthia received her undergraduate degree from the University of Florida and her Juris Doctorate from Mercer University’s Walter F. George School of Law in Macon.
Prior to attending law school, she worked for ten years in the financial services industry with Merrill Lynch. She is passionate about using her understanding of the intersection of family goals, financial needs and resources, and estate planning tools to craft individualized plans for her clients.
She and her family settled in Newnan, Georgia, twenty years ago after having lived all over the country, first as the daughter of a career Naval Officer, and then as a corporate spouse.
Cynthia is a member of the Georgia Bar, the American Bar Association, WealthCounsel and ElderCounsel, a national association of estate planning attorneys.
